New officers of the Debate Council will be elected this afternoon, to be followed by a non-decision debate with Middlebury College.
On the subject, "Resolved: that the Nations of the Western Hemisphere should form a union for defense against foreign aggression," Harvard will take the negative in the person of William C. Murphy '42 and Thomas M. Cook '42.
